    Tattoo Guy Speaks Out After Job Interview Backlash

    Top Highlights

    1. Jordan Zietz clarified he never forced anyone to tattoo his startup’s logo; attendees chose their own designs, and no job requirement was linked to tattoos.
    2. The controversial event involved handout tattoos at a party, but many participants got ink simply for fun, with some not even seeking jobs.
    3. Zietz sees the tattoo station as a cultural test for potential hires, aiming to attract people aligned with his eccentric style, not to coerce employment.
    4. Despite the backlash, Zietz emphasizes he personally got the logo tattoo and intends to share a video, highlighting his commitment to his unconventional brand approach.

    The Truth Behind the Tattoo Incident

    Jordan Zietz clarifies that no one was forced to get a tattoo to get a job at his startup. The event involved people choosing to get citrus-themed tattoos, but these were not required for employment. Attendees could select any design, and some simply wanted free tattoos without job intentions. Zietz made it clear that covering oneself with a permanent logo was not part of the hiring process. His goal was to attract culturally aligned candidates, not to pressure anyone into body art. As a result, the controversy stemmed mainly from misunderstandings and assumptions about his intentions. Transparency, he says, is key to avoiding confusion about his approach.
